Dorisiana guayabana (Sanborn, Moore & Young, 2008) n. comb .

(Fig. 28)

Fidicina “guayabana” nom. nud. Young 1977: 270.

Fidicinoides guayabana Sanborn, Moore & Young 2008: 10 .

Type locality. Naranjo, Alajuela Province, Costa Rica.

Remarks. Re-examination of the species shows it possesses three-part tarsi and the triangular timbal cover apex characteristic of Dorisiana (Fig. 28). As a result the species is hereby reassigned to Dorisiana to become Dorisiana guayabana (Sanborn, Moore & Young 2008) n. comb . Body length 22.8–27.0 mm, fore wing length 33.9–38.9 mm (Sanborn, et al. 2008).

Distribution. The species has been reported previously only from Costa Rica (Sanborn et al. 2008; Sanborn 2014).
